In Newton's ring experiment the diameter of bright ring is reduced to 0.8 of its value after introducing a liquid below the convex surface.calculate the refractive index at liquid.

We can write for radius of bright ring

"r_{k}=\\frac{\\sqrt{(2k-1)R\u03bb}}{\\sqrt{2n}} (1)"


In our two cases

"r_{1}=\\frac{\\sqrt{(2k-1)R\u03bb}}{\\sqrt{2}} (2)"

"r_{2}=\\frac{\\sqrt{(2k-1)R\u03bb}}{\\sqrt{2n}} (3)"


According to the condition of the problem, we have

"r_{2}=0.8 r_{1} (4)"



We put (2) and (3) in (4)

n=1.5625


Answer

1.5625
